Louisiana Death Rate By County in 2022

Updated on January 23, 2024.

According to the US Census Bureau estimates, in 2022, the death rate for Louisiana was 12.15, and the top three counties that had the highest death rate were:

  1. Red River Parish: 21.19
  2. Tensas Parish: 21.07
  3. Bienville Parish: 20.05

On the other hand, the top 3 counties that had the lowest death rate were:

  1. Ascension Parish: 7.59
  2. Livingston Parish: 8.9
  3. Lafayette Parish: 9.3
